使用RTP流代替PJSIP中的音频设备

问题描述 投票:0回答:1

我以前用PJSUA编写了一个应用程序,该应用程序连接到我的声卡,我可以用它进行呼叫并使用其所有功能。

但是现在我想放置一个流而不是默认的音频设备,该流是使用gstreamer创建的,我想将其发送给另一个人并听那个人,然后使用gstreamer将他的声音转换为rtp数据包。

无论是否在发送之前将流转换为音频,都可以。

我不确定这是否可能,因为我搜索了一下却一无所获,如果可以的话,该怎么办?

linux gstreamer pjsip pjsua2
1个回答
0
投票

是,可以从gstreamer或类似设备接收流rtp并连接到会议。

请参阅streamutil示例:

https://www.pjsip.org/docs/latest/pjmedia/docs/html/page_pjmedia_samples_streamutil_c.htm

© www.soinside.com 2019 - 2024. All rights reserved.